/ / È possibile creare jQuery con un sottoinsieme dei componenti? - jQuery - javascript, jquery, build

È possibile costruire jQuery con un sottoinsieme dei componenti? - jQuery - javascript, jquery, build

chiedo solo se è possibile creare la libreria jQuery con solo una selezione di componenti:

per esempio. senza effetti o manipolazione?


Grazie a tutti!


Ragionare:

Ho letto da qualche parte molto tempo fa che jquery è modulare dalla versione 1.4.x. Non potendo trovare nulla su jQuery.com e altrove mi sono arreso e sono venuto qui.

Come sempre le risposte sono sempre utili, anche se una domanda non ha una risposta.


Qualche idea? Grazie ragazzi :)

risposte:

6 per risposta № 1

Non senza modificare tu stesso la fonte. (che sconsiglio)

John Resig ERA lo farò a causa di jQuery Mobile mahanno deciso su un grande pacchetto. Usa semplicemente la versione ospitata dalla CDN di Google e non dovresti preoccuparti troppo della velocità di caricamento, è probabile che sia già nella cache dell'utente.


4 per risposta № 2

Non riesco a trovare il duplicato in questo momento ma illa linea di fondo è no, non è possibile senza un grande sforzo, ma non importa, perché è caricata solo una volta, e se ci fossero seri vantaggi prestazionali da guadagnare, il padri fondatori Gli sviluppatori di jQuery avrebbero creato un accantonamento per questo.


1 per risposta № 3

Suppongo che sarebbe possibile, ma ci vorrebbeun sacco di lavoro. Molti dei metodi all'interno della libreria jquery dipendono l'uno dall'altro - occorrerebbero ore e ore di debug per ottenere una versione non interrotta. Stai meglio includendo tutto, non è comunque così grande come un porco di risorse.


1 per risposta № 4

Il tempo degli sviluppatori è più importante e giocherellare per quel compito sarà costoso :)

Ti suggerisco di utilizzare solo quello su Google ospitato, il più delle volte è già memorizzato nella cache dei loro browser

La mia versione preferita è la 1.2.6 e piena http://jqueryjs.googlecode.com/files/jquery-1.2.6.pack.js